In-Home Care Possibilities

As kinfolk seek to pledge their loved ones receive the greatest care, sundry residential care possibilities arise to meet mixed needs. Companion care services supply emotional aid and social contact, helping seniors combat loneliness while assisting with daily activities. Personal care aides focus on hygiene and ambulatory support, making certain safety and comfort in a familiar environment. For those requiring more assistance, home support services put forth help with household tasks such as cleaning, article cooking, and laundry, facilitating seniors to maintain their independence. Respite care provides temporary relief for primary caregivers, tendering crucial breaks while ensuring continuity of care. Each option underscores tailored care, allowing families to choose the level of support that conforms to their loved one's unique requirements.

Health Services Specialization

Navigating the intricacies of aging often requires specialized health services tailored to meet the distinct medical needs of seniors. These services include a range of offerings, such as geriatric assessments, chronic disease management, and physical therapy. Geriatric assessments evaluate an individual's overall health, identifying specific needs and interventions. Chronic disease management focuses on conditions like diabetes or heart disease, providing ongoing support and education to ensure ideal health outcomes. Physical therapy helps seniors regain mobility and strength, enhancing their quality of life. Additionally, mental health services address emotional well-being, offering counseling and support groups. By integrating these specialized services, seniors can navigate their health journeys with greater assurance and support, ultimately promoting a more graceful aging process.

Determining the Optimal Older Adult Care Supplier

How can families guarantee they select the most suitable elderly care facility for their family members? The process begins with thorough research. Families should assess potential providers based on qualifications, experience, and services offered. Reviewing internet testimonials and customer feedback can offer valuable insights into the standard of care provided.

Subsequently, scheduling consultations permits families to inquire about particular details, ensuring that the provider's philosophy and approach correspond with their family member's needs. It is essential to assess the facility's environment and staff interaction, as these elements greatly influence the quality of care.

Additionally, validating proper licensing and accreditation can enable families evaluate the provider's trustworthiness. Understanding the cost structure and accessible funding alternatives is equally important to sidestep unexpected expenses. At the end of the day, choosing a senior care provider should involve a balance of extensive research and genuine relationship, ensuring that the chosen service supports the loved one's health and honor.

How Do Caregivers Develop Individualized Care Plans for Every Senior?

Customized care plans for elderly individuals are established through detailed assessments, incorporating assessments of physical condition, wishes, and routine requirements. Collaborating with medical practitioners, families, and the elderly individuals themselves guarantees customized care that promotes well-being and honor.

What Skills Must Caregivers Possess for Specific Services?

Caregivers need to obtain relevant certifications, such as CPR and first aid, coupled with dedicated preparation in elderly care. Empathy, communication skills, and familiarity with diverse health conditions are critical for delivering quality individualized care.

How Might Family Members Maintain Involvement in the Healthcare Process?

Families may remain engaged in the caregiving journey by attending meetings, maintaining consistent communication with care providers, taking part in care planning, and participating in activities with their loved ones, creating a cooperative and nurturing environment for seniors.

What Critical Procedures Exist for Older Adults Availing Care?

Emergency protocols for elderly individuals receiving care include immediate availability to healthcare assistance, established contact systems for caregivers, routine safety drills, and customized crisis strategies adapted to individual medical needs and preferences, ensuring timely responses during emergencies.
